MUMBAI, India (AP) – Krystyna Pišková of the Czech Republic was crowned Miss World in a glittering pageant held in India on Saturday night.
Yasmina Zaitoun from Lebanon was the first runner-up out of 112 contestants at the competition held in India's financial and entertainment capital, Mumbai.
“Being selected as Miss World is a dream come true. I am very honored to represent my country and the values of 'Beauty with a Purpose' on a global platform,” Pishkova said.
After being presented with the crown by the current Miss World, Poland's Karoline Vilawska, Piszkova waved to the large crowd at the Geo World Convention Center and hugged the other contestants.
The event showcased the rich tapestry of India's culture, traditions, heritage, arts, crafts and textiles to a huge audience from around the world. Participants wore heavily embroidered skirts and blouses and danced to popular Bollywood songs.
The beauty pageant is back in India after 28 years.

The 71st Miss World beauty pageant was hosted by Bollywood director Karan Johar and 2013 Miss World from the Philippines, Megan Young.
